**Handover note for eng sync: Proselint-NG docs linter**

From Dario to Maike: the documentation linter now enforces heading depth and link validity across all repos, and the false-positive rate dropped under 2% after last week's ruleset change. Remaining work: the style-dictionary sync job still needs its encrypted config store migrated. To open that store during migration, use the recovery passphrase recorded below.

recovery phrase for tafop-fawep: zorwyn-ulaox

# InkLedger Environments

InkLedger, our PDF invoice renderer, runs in three environments: dev, staging, and production. Each environment has its own font cache, template bucket, and render queue. New team members should verify staging parity before promoting any template change. Please read each setting carefully before editing anything. The staging environment currently uses the following configuration values.

deployment values, yadup-tajof:
oliath:
  log_level: debug
  metrics_host: metrics.oliath.zemvarlabs.internal
  pool_size: 4

## Dependency Pinning Policy — Glimmerforge Builds

Quick version for reviewers: every dependency in Glimmerforge is pinned to an exact hash, not a version range. Lockfiles are regenerated only via the Quarrel bot, and any manual edit fails CI. Transitive deps get the same treatment — no floating tags, ever. Each release artifact records the provenance token below so you can trace the exact resolution.

pipeline stamp: htk21_cc68b8e00e3cb5ca75ae8

## Service Accounts: ProctorQueue

ProctorQueue handles exam-session events for the Quillhall platform. Each worker uses the shared service account rather than personal creds — don't be the person who wires their own login into a cron job. The account has enqueue and ack permissions only; it can't delete sessions, which is intentional. If the queue backs up, check the dead-letter topic first. The account authenticates with the internal API key shown below.

app token of fajop-fahif = qvz4-AnML

Checklist item: verify clock skew across Torvane build agents before cutting the release. Agents in the Westfold pool drifted up to 40 seconds last cycle, which broke artifact timestamp ordering and confused the cache. Run the skew probe, confirm all agents are within two seconds, and record the result. The reference build token follows below.

build token for fajop-kageg: htk14_a2d40227103e0f